Government to develop plan to address windscreen wiping and other solicitation at major intersections
The National Security Council will convene a meeting with several government agencies and ministries to develop a comprehensive and sustainable plan to address the hazard posed by windscreen wiping and other solicitation at major intersections.
The move is in keeping with the government’s efforts to tackle all threats to citizens’ security and safety.
The increasing threat to life and property posed by mentally ill street persons will also be covered under the comprehensive and sustainable plan.
The plan’s development will involve Local Government, the Health and Wellness Ministry and the HEART/NSTA Trust.
Over the years, there have been calls from motorists for the government to address the issue of windscreen wipers and solicitors at the nation’s major intersections.
In some instances, motorists have complained that they had been assaulted if they resisted the solicitation.
